Chelsea have reportedly identified Atalanta BC midfielder Ruslan Malinovskyi as a potential transfer target.

While the Blues are currently serving a two-window ban, the Premier League giants are hopeful that they will be able to sign players in January.

According to Sportarena.com, Malinovskyi has emerged as a possible addition having been recommended by backroom member Claude Makelele.

However, the 26-year-old is still to make an impression in Serie A, despite costing Atalanta £13.7m during the summer.

The Ukraine international has made just two starts and four substitute outings, with a further two appearances coming off the bench in the Champions League.

Chelsea will monitor the development of Malinovskyi before considering an official approach.
